Official: Speed Master to MotoGP

The Speed Master team has noꩵw officially confirmed that it will step up to MotoGP next season, running an Aprilia-powered CRT bike for Anthony West.
Ex-Factory Kawasaki rider We🌱st broke the newꦐs of his MotoGP return several days ago via his Facebook page.
The 30-year-old Australian, also a former 250GP 💃and WSS r🎀ace winner, has spent the last two seasons racing in Moto2 for MZ.
Speed Master's MotoGP chassis cons🍸tructor is still 🎐to be announced.
꧒The team will also continue in the Moto2 class with Andrea Iannone in 2012, but switch from a Suter to FTR chassis.
Iannone has won three races in each Moto2 season (first with Speed UP and then Speed Master) and has finished third in the championship on bo☂th occasions🌱.
